    Abstract: The present application is to provide a composition and method for stabilizing and maintaining the viability of hardy microorganisms from sample collection to downstream analysis. In particular, there is a method for preserving viable hardy bacteria, such as Mycobacteria, Bacillus anthracis, or Clostridium difficile, in a biological sample, comprising contacting the biological sample with a stabilization composition, wherein the stabilization composition comprises a chelating agent, a denaturing, a salt and has a p H between about 6 and about 11.
